Joncryl® 601
Technical Data Sheet Product Description Joncryl® 601 is designed to significantly increase the printing process efficiency of water-based flexographic inks, thus leading to cleaner and more defined print images. Key Features & Benefits - Higher transfer rates - Faster resolubility - Cleaner printing Chemical Composition An aqueous solution of an acrylamide polymer Properties Typical Characteristics Appearance colorless, highly viscous liquid Solid Content 12.5% pH 7.5 Acid Value < 1 Viscosity at 25°C (Brookfield 20 rpm) 1,300 cps Density at 20°C 1.05 g/cm³ Applications Joncryl® 601 is an aqueous solution of an acrylamide polymer. The product is designed to significantly increase the printing process efficiency of water-based flexographic inks. The special polymer backbone of Joncryl® 601 provides a strong self-cohesion property thus resulting in very high transfer rates of the ink from the Anilox cylinder to the plate cylinder of the printing machine and from there to the substrate. In letterpress printing, Joncryl® 601 improves the open time on the press without affecting the drying rate on paper, thus giving faster resolubility and cleaner printing. November 2010 Rev 1 Page 1 of 2 Processing Although use of Joncryl® 601 typically allows running of the printing machine at higher speed, care must be taken to avoid flying. For this reason, the addition level of Joncryl® 601 should be limited to a max. 3% of the total ink formulation. Joncryl® 601 must only be added to the let-down phase of the ink. Under no circumstances should this additive be put in the grinding base since this will render it ineffective and considerably reduce the color development of the base. Since any component present in a formulation can have significant impact on the overall coating properties, compatibility and dosage level should always be checked in the actual formulation. Recommended Concentrations Waterborne Flexographic Inks (based on total formulation) 2.0 – 3.0% Joncryl® 601 Safety General The usual safety precautions when handling chemicals must be observed.
